Legend has it that a lot of poker greats were being upset when two-time planet winner Doyle “Texas Dolly” Brunson made a decision to capitalize on his emerging superstar position and give away the keys into the treasury in what became often known as Tremendous/Program — alternatively titled, How I Won A million Pounds Playing Poker. The initial address cost was a staggering $one hundred when produced throughout the late seventies, reminiscent of website greater than $400 nowadays. Continue to, the book sold steadily more than a few many years, propelled by a remarkably-expected re-launch by Cardoza Publishing in a very significantly fewer-expensive paperback format. At a whopping 600 internet pages and sure by a heavy black go over, Super/Program — no matter if deliberately or not — essentially resembles The Holy Bible.
